Sunworld’s new selection of cruise holidays includes lavish Italian and Western Mediterranean cruises with Royal Caribbean, with connecting flights and transfers from/to Dublin from €1059. www.sunworld.ie Pet’s Corner... with Kathleen Murray: Animal Behavioural Therapist with Kathleen Murray The Christmas budget – and pets BUDGETS are very tight for many people this year. Christ- mas is coming, and trying to find ways to fit in money for food much less presents is very hard. If you have pets they also still have to eat. Lots of pets have been abandoned as a result... yet a new wave of pets will cross thresholds as presents at Christmas. This is very worrying. If you are one of those people that is planning on giving someone a pet for Christmas (which I am against) then there are two things to think about very seri- ously. The first one is “Can the family or person afford to keep the pet after you’ve turned and gone”? Pets are very costly, vets are costly, food is costly, to mention but a few. They can’t live on fresh air. The sec- ond thing is “What kind of life will this animal have”? Do the owners have enough time for it? Will it be a family pet or just shoved out into the back yard with the empty boxes and torn wrapping paper on Boxing Day? In the present financial climate many people have to work as much as they can to make ends meet. Absent or stressed out people do not make good leaders or owners for their pets. Tension in a house can case animals to be anxious and tense also, often resulting in behaviour or medical problems. When some people are wor- ried, tense or anxious they drink too much and this leaves them unstable and often threatening in the pres- ence of helpless animals. No- body’s life is perfect. We all do the best we can with what we’ve got and many animals are living in very tense and unpredictable circumstances. Do we need to push more innocent animals into situ- ations like that, just so that we can feel good? Before you give someone an animal, think about the life that this animal will lead. It’s life span on av- erage (for a cat or dog) is 10 – 17 yrs. Some have shorter lives, some live longer. Small dogs live longer than big dogs. How high are it’s chances of making it to adulthood let alone the end of it’s life? Mov- ing animals from one family to another or whatever causes upset and can often be very traumatic for an animal. Pets should only be moved on if the owner has died or has fallen on hard times etc. This is not the case for many ani- mals. Many pets are indulged and played with when they are young for a while because they are cute and then they are discarded because they have become unruly and destructive because no- body thought to teach them some basic manners when they first arrived. This is letting an animal down, it is shallow thinking and very downright scary for many animals as they find themselves at the mercy of some one else, maybe worse than the last family. Taking an animal into your life or giving someone an animal to raise and keep as their pet is a very big deal. There is a huge re- sponsibility, there are many hidden costs on top of the great many that are obvious, and there is guiding this ani- mal so that it turns out well as a pet. It’s behaviour reflects your effort. Some people are “good with animals”, some very definitely need help. Please check your budget, your energy, your teaching skills and your commitment level before you accept an animal into your life.
